In the heart of Cape Town, 15 on Orange affords the ultimate in hotel living. A hop and a skip from a local museum, next to the Company Gardens, this snazzy boutique hotel integrates with luxury apartments built over the existing facade of the old Huguenot Chambers Building.
This gem of boutique hotels in Cape Town, offers a convenient upscale location, situated at a busy foothill amid a series of high end shops and contemporary living in South Africa. Just here to relax or engage in business, enjoy the Spa and wellness center or take a swim in the outdoor pool.
Sleek architecture and state of art design sprawls all throughout the spacious lounges with marble halls and masterpiece furniture. Rarely heard of in hotels, you get to the reception floor on a lift… a lift with a sofa!
15 on Orange also boasts of purple pool tables right in the lounge bar, not to mention an ever so rhythmic atmosphere at the second bar where neon blue lights flash in percussion and lively music instills an upscale beat. The Murano Bar will also impress you with its 20 000 imported Murano crystal links along the rim.
